PASSOVER CHREMSELS (PARVE) |
|
|
|
|
|
INGREDIENTS: |
|
|
Matzo Meal Batter: |
|
|
- 1/3 cup honey
- 3/4 cup sugar
- 2 1/2 cups boiling water
- 3 tbs vegetable shortening
- 1 pound matzo meal
- 1 tsp salt
- 8 eggs
- Oil for frying
|
|
|
Filling: (Chremsels can be made with or
without the filling) |
|
|
- 1 pound cooked, mashed prunes
- 1/2 cup chopped nuts
- 1 lemon rind, grated
- 1/2 tsp cinnamon
|
|
|
DIRECTIONS: |
|
|
- In a saucepan, bring honey, sugar, water, shortening
and salt to a boil
- Place matzo meal in a large mixing bowl. Pour honey
mixture into matzo meal and stir.
- Cover the bowl and let cool for five minutes.
- Beat one egg at a time into cooled matzo meal
mixture. It should be the consistency of a meat loaf. If
it's not too stiff, add a little water.
- Form into 1 1/2-inch balls with moistened hands.
|
|
|
Filling: |
|
|
- Mix prunes, nuts, lemon rind and cinnamon.
- Press 1/2 tsp. of the prune filling into each ball
and reshape to cover the filling.
- Flatten into pancake.
- Drop into hot oil and fry lightly on both sides.
- Remove from pan and place on a towel to drain.
|
|
|
At this point chremsels can be frozen. When ready to use,
place on a greased baking dish. Drizzle with honey and bake
in a pre-heated oven at 350 degrees for 5 - 10 minutes or
until golden brown. Yields: 50 pancakes. |
